Pros
Pro Laptop sleeve
There is a dedicated laptop sleeve (not padded) inside that fits up to a 15" laptop.
Tortuga recommends that it's used for short distances only.
Pro Lightweight considering the features
It's one of the few packable backpacks that offers a padded backpanel and shoulder straps, but still keeps the weight reasonable at .7 of a pound.
Pro Doesn't dig into your shoulders
The bag includes a sternum strap that helps relieve some of the stress on your shoulders.
Pro Multiple compartments
The bag is hydration compatible, has an exterior zipper pocket and two side pockets for bottles.
Pro Environmentally friendly
Made from 100% recycled material.
Cons
Con Packs down to around the size of folded shorts
A sacrifice you're making for the added features (like the back and shoulder padding) is that it doesn't save space as much as other options. It folds down to 9 x 8.5 x 2" (23 x 22 x 5 cm), about the size of a folded pair of shorts.
Con Not durable
The stitching is fairly weak and rips easily.
